Mapping the Local News

A reporter I worked with at my previous job recently sent me a link to a news site she works with in Chicago called ChiTownDailyNews.org. I was fascinated by the mapping on it. The idea of linking news stories to a map of the community seemed like another way to localize the news for readers. I've seen it done before for special events -- a marathon bicycle race in the midwest and crime in a city.

If I were from the area, mapping of the news would help me prioritize what I wanted to read -- and what I wanted to read first. I wondered if video could be incorporated to make it more interactive -- something like this new site, Seero, which focuses on travel. My only complaint was that there weren't enough news stories on the map, which would make it a richer experience for readers.
